Key ceremony — Moontide widget signing. Quorum: three of five holders present. Verify HSM serials against the ledger photo. Sign the tide-table feed cert, rotate the staging key, burn the old shard cards. Ebbline release blocked until ceremony minutes are filed. If quorum fails, fall back to the sealed passphrase recorded below.

vault phrase of kajef-tafog = wenox-briix

Handover for the Farrowbeam telemetry compressor, for whoever inherits this next. Payloads from field agents are now batched and compressed with a dictionary trained on last quarter's traffic; the dictionary version is pinned, so retraining requires a coordinated rollout. Decompression failures fall back to raw JSON with a warning metric, not an error. Please keep batch size and flush interval in sync across regions, or queues back up fast. The production settings currently in effect are listed below.

settings of bafof-tagep:
[frador]
port = 9300
region = west-1
host = frador.norvacorp.corp
timeout_ms = 3000
retries = 5

Hey — handing you the Brightmoth firmware update channel while I'm out. Short version: devices poll hourly, updates are staged in three rings, and you can pause a rollout anytime without bricking anything. Don't touch the signing config; that's ops territory. Everything else, including the pause/resume runbook, is on the page below.

dashboard of taduf-yagap = https://confluence.tolvaqsys.internal/display/display/projects/display